the dominant balance of forces governing large-scale (1000 km) horizontal motion of the atmosphere is called geostrophic balance, referring to a balance between the pressure force and the force.
Geostrophic balance is an important concept in atmospheric science, referring to the dominant balance of forces that governs large-scale (1000 km) horizontal motion of the atmosphere. This balance is between the forces of pressure and of the Coriolis effect.
The Coriolis force is an inertial force resulting from the rotation of the Earth. It is a deflective force and acts perpendicular to the direction of motion of an object, causing it to be deflected to the right in the Northern hemisphere and to the left in the Southern hemisphere. The Coriolis force is a function of the Earth’s rotation and the latitude at which the motion occurs, and is most pronounced at the poles.
The pressure force is the force of the atmosphere that acts on a parcel of air, caused by the differences in pressure between points in the atmosphere. The pressure force acts in the direction that decreases the pressure gradient, moving air from areas of high pressure to areas of low pressure.
The geostrophic balance occurs when the pressure force and the Coriolis force are equal and opposite, thus canceling each other out. This balance is often referred to as the “geostrophic wind” or the “geostrophic flow”, and is the dominant force governing large-scale horizontal motion of the atmosphere. The geostrophic balance occurs in the middle and upper atmosphere, and is characterized by winds that blow parallel to the isobars, from high pressure towards low pressure.

List three characteristics of Jovian planets.
Answer: Jupiter, Saturn, Uranus and Neptune are the four Jovian planets of the solar system. The density of these planets is less than that of the earth, as they are mainly formed of hydrogen along with helium and compounds of hydrogen such as methane and ammonia. They have very strong magnetic fields due to their high speed of rotation.
Because they are farther away from the sun, they have very low temperatures.
The mass of these planets is more than 10 times that of the Earth.

what do you m?
ean by u shape valley
Answer:
Definition: U-shaped valleys form through glacial erosion. Glaciation develops in established v-shaped river valleys where the ice erodes the surrounding rocks to create a “U” shaped valley with a flat bottom and steep sides. Glacier movement is driven by gravity

Based on that information, fill in the table below about the islams historical role in Central Asia
Islam's historical role in Central Asia has been multifaceted, encompassing religious, cultural, political, and intellectual dimensions. It has left a lasting legacy on the region's identity, shaping its history, architecture, literature, and societal norms. The influence of Islam in Central Asia continues to be evident in the religious practices, cultural expressions, and intellectual pursuits of the region.
Table: Islam's Historical Role in Central Asia
Aspect | Description
--------------------|-----------------------------------------------------
Introduction | Islam was introduced to Central Asia during the 8th century through Arab conquests and subsequent trade routes.
Spread of Islam | Islam spread gradually in Central Asia through various means, including Sufi missionaries, Islamic scholars, and cultural assimilation.
Religious Centers | Central Asia became home to several prominent religious centers, such as Bukhara and Samarkand, which played a vital role in Islamic scholarship, education, and religious practices.
Cultural Influence | Islam had a significant impact on the cultural development of Central Asia. Islamic art, architecture, literature, and music became integral parts of the region's cultural identity.
Trade and Commerce | Islam facilitated trade and commerce in Central Asia by connecting the region to the wider Islamic world. The Silk Road trade route, for example, served as a conduit for both economic and cultural exchange.
Islamic Empires | Central Asia witnessed the rise and fall of various Islamic empires, including the Samanids, Timurids, and the Kazakh Khanate. These empires played a crucial role in shaping the political landscape of the region.
Religious Practices| Islamic rituals, such as daily prayers, fasting during Ramadan, and pilgrimage to Mecca (Hajj), became important aspects of religious life in Central Asia.
Cultural Synthesis | Islam in Central Asia underwent a process of cultural synthesis with local traditions and beliefs, resulting in the emergence of unique Islamic traditions and practices that integrated elements of local culture.
Scholarship and Education | Central Asia became a center for Islamic scholarship and education, attracting renowned scholars and contributing to advancements in various fields, including theology, philosophy, and science.

The Yellow River fertilizes the land by depositing what to the land?
loess
mud
dirt
Answer:
Loess.
Explanation:
The Yellow River is the second longest river in China and the fourth longest single river on earth. There are different numbers for its length, depending on the measurement method: 4845 kilometers is the most common one. Its catchment area covers 752,443 km². The river takes its name from the yellowish color that is created by loess that has been removed and washed into the river via streams and tributaries, which in turn fertilizes the land when it floods over its streams, making fertile land on its way.

What causes the Pacific coast of Peru and Chile to have an arid climate?
El Niño winds
a cold ocean current
low elevation
warm ocean conditions
Answer:
A cold ocean current
Explanation:
The coast of Peru and Chile are affected by a cold ocena current named the Humboldt Current, after the famous German Geographer.
This is a cold current because it comes from the shores of Antarctica, and flows north besides the coasts of Peru and Chile.
Because the current is cold, the air is not as moist as in other areas, which leads to a extremely low level of precipitation. For example, the Atacama desert, in Chile, is the driest place in the world.

Which social reform occurred in Great Britain during the Victorian era?
Answer:
Child labour regulations, mining and factory safety, public health, the abolition of slavery in the British Empire, and education were among the social reforms that happened during the Victorian era (by 1880 education was compulsory for all children up to the age of 10). There was also the foundation of the police force and jail reform.
